What is Creosote and Why is it a Concern in Greenwood Village?

A creosote buildup is a common issue in Greenwood Village chimneys, particularly in the winter months when fireplaces are used more frequently. Creosote is a tar-like substance that forms when wood is burned, and it can cause chimney fires and damage if not properly removed. As a homeowner in Greenwood Village, it's essential to understand the risks associated with creosote and take steps to prevent its buildup. Preventing Creosote Buildup in Your Greenwood Village Chimney

Preventing creosote buildup is key to maintaining a safe and efficient chimney in Greenwood Village. One way to prevent creosote buildup is to use dry, seasoned wood, which produces less creosote than green or wet wood. You can also reduce creosote buildup by ensuring proper ventilation in your chimney and using a chimney cap to keep debris out. Creosote Removal and Prevention Costs in Greenwood Village
ServiceCost Range
Chimney Inspection$100-$300
Chimney Sweep$200-$500
Creosote Removal$300-$1,000
Chimney Maintenance$500-$2,000

What are the symptoms of creosote buildup in my Greenwood Village chimney?

Symptoms of creosote buildup include a strong, tar-like odor, visible soot or creosote stains, and a decrease in chimney efficiency. If you notice any of these symptoms, contact our team at Buffalo Chimney LLC to schedule an inspection and sweep.
